What are Mini Flow Valves?

Mini flow valves are compact devices designed to regulate, control, or meter the flow of liquids or gases in pipeline systems. Unlike larger industrial valves, mini flow valves are used where space is limited or precision control of small flow rates is critical.

They are widely used in systems where accurate fluid control influences performance and safety—for example, in low-pressure hydraulic lines, medical equipment, instrumentation panels, microfluidics, and automotive vacuum systems.

Key features include:

  • Compact size and lightweight
  • Precise control over small flow rates
  • Low operating torque
  • High-quality sealing to prevent leaks
  • Compatibility with various media (water, air, oil, chemicals)

Types and Working Principles

Mini flow valves are versatile and come in several types based on operation and design:

a) Needle Valves

  • Working Principle: A tapered needle fits into a seat, allowing fine adjustment of flow.
  • Best Use: Flow metering where precision is critical.

b) Ball Valves (Miniature)

  • Working Principle: A spherical ball with a hole rotates to allow or block fluid flow.
  • Best Use: Quick on/off control with minimal leakage.

c) Diaphragm Valves

  • Working Principle: A flexible diaphragm moves up or down to control flow.
  • Best Use: Corrosive or slurry media.

d) Check Valves (Miniature)

  • Working Principle: Allows flow in only one direction, preventing backflow.
  • Best Use: Pneumatics, compressors, fluid return lines.

e) Solenoid Operated Mini Valves

  • Working Principle: Electromagnetic coil actuates a plunger to open or close flow.
  • Best Use: Automated systems and process control.

Each type performs uniquely, so the choice depends on fluid type, precision needed, temperature, and pressure conditions.

Manufacturing Standards & Quality Certifications

Credible mini flow valve manufacturers adhere to stringent quality standards. Some recognized certifications include:

Standard / Certification Relevance
ISO 9001 Quality management systems
CE Marking Compliance with European safety standards
API (American Petroleum Institute) Oil & gas sector standards
DIN/EN European industrial standards
RoHS Restriction of hazardous substances
PED (Pressure Equipment Directive) Safety guideline for pressure equipment

These certifications ensure valves perform reliably under rated operating conditions and offer long service life.


Applications of Mini Flow Valves

Mini flow valves are used in a wide range of industries:

🔹 Automotive

  • Fuel lines
  • Brake systems
  • Emission control
  • Vacuum circuits

🔹 Oil & Gas

  • Sampling systems
  • Instrumentation panels
  • High-precision metering

🔹 Pharmaceuticals

  • Chemical dosing
  • Laboratory equipment
  • Sterile fluid handling

🔹 Water Treatment

  • Flow regulation in filtration units
  • Metering feed pumps
  • Chemical dosing valves

🔹 Food & Beverage Processing

  • Hygienic valves for liquid metering
  • Controlled dispensing systems

🔹 Pneumatic & Hydraulic Systems

  • Air control valves
  • Pressure regulation units
  • Mini hydraulic circuits

Materials Used in Mini Flow Valves

Material selection impacts durability, end-use compatibility, and performance. Common materials include:

a) Metals

Material Key Properties
Stainless Steel (SS 304, 316) Corrosion resistance, high strength
Brass Good machinability, cost-effective
Carbon Steel Strong and reliable (requires coating)
Aluminum Lightweight, good for low-pressure applications
Monel / Hastelloy Excellent for corrosive media

b) Polymers & Elastomers

  • PTFE / Teflon: Excellent chemical resistance
  • Nitrile (Buna-N): Good for oil & air
  • Viton: High temperature & chemical resistance
  • EPDM: Great for water & steam

Choosing the right material prevents premature wear, leakage, and ensures valve longevity.

How to Select the Right Mini Flow Valve Manufacturer

Choosing the right manufacturer is crucial. Here’s a step-by-step guide:

✅ 1. Define Your Requirements

Answer:

  • What fluid? (water, oil, gas, chemical)
  • Operating temperature?
  • Pressure range?
  • Flow accuracy needed?
  • Size constraints?

This helps narrow down valve type and materials.


✅ 2. Check Certifications

Ensure the manufacturer holds:

  • ISO 9001 Quality certification
  • Industry-specific standards (API, CE, PED)

✅ 3. Product Testing & Quality Checks

Ask about:

  • Leak testing pressure
  • Flow calibration certificates
  • Material test reports (MTRs)

✅ 4. Customization Capability

If your application requires special design, check whether the manufacturer offers:

  • Custom machining
  • Special coatings
  • OEM support

✅ 5. After-Sales Support

Good manufacturers provide:

  • Spare parts
  • Field support
  • Warranty
  • Technical documentation

Pricing & After-Sales Support

Mini flow valve pricing varies based on:

  • Type of valve (needle vs ball vs solenoid)
  • Material (stainless steel is costlier than brass)
  • Size & flow rating
  • Custom features
  • Certifications

Generally, mini flow valves in India are significantly more affordable than imports, especially when factoring in customization and after-sales support.

Watch for:

  • Volume discounts
  • Extended warranty options
  • On-site installation assistance

A reliable manufacturer will offer scalable pricing options and transparent quotation breakdowns.
